Gerrards Cross station is well-equipped to cater to all your travel needs. The ticket office is operational from early morning until late evening, ensuring you can secure your tickets for any spontaneous adventures. Additionally, ticket machines are readily available, and there's smartcard capability for your convenience. Accessibility is a priority here, with step-free access to platforms, induction loops, and accessible ticket machines ensuring that every traveler can navigate the station effortlessly.
If you need a moment to relax, waiting rooms and seating areas provide comfort. There are coffee kiosks and food outlets with seating available to grab a quick snack or sip a coffee while you wait for your train. While there are no shops on-site, and the absence of an ATM or currency exchange might prompt a little pre-planning, you'll find necessary amenities well covered.
Gerrards Cross is well-linked by multiple modes of transport, ensuring easy commutes no matter where you're headed. Taxis find their stations next to the ticket office making connections smooth. For those moments of unexpected delays, rail replacement services are smoothly coordinated from the station front, ensuring that you're never stranded. At Long Eaton Station, ticket purchase and collection is a breeze with both a ticket office and reliable ticket machines on hand. The ticket office operates Monday to Saturday from 06:05 to 17:30, and on Sundays from 08:45 to 16:05. If you've bought your tickets online, simply collect them conveniently at the ticket machine.
For those with accessibility needs, the station is categorized as fully accessible with step-free access across all platforms and tactile paving to assist visually-impaired passengers. The sheltered waiting areas are equipped with accessible seating, making your wait for the train both comfortable and accommodating. However, it is important to note that there are no toilets or refreshment facilities available on-site.
Transitioning to other transport modes is seamless at Long Eaton. There are taxis available that can be booked via Central at 0115 973 4788 or Market at 0115 849 8081. For bus services and making further travel arrangements, you can find detailed guidance for your onward journey in the printable formats available online. The rail replacement services, crucial in times of rail disruptions, are accessible right from the station's car park.
